Industrial distribution is the business of sourcing, stocking, marketing, and delivering a broad range of essential industrial products—from safety equipment to material handling solutions—to the companies that keep our economy moving. It plays a vital role in ensuring operational uptime, cost control, and reliability across sectors like manufacturing, construction, utilities, and healthcare. About the Role The Receiving Manager / Inbound Logistics Manager is responsible for overseeing all inbound logistics and receiving operations across the distribution center. This role ensures that all inbound material is received accurately, efficiently, safely, and in alignment with company standards. The position plays a critical leadership role in inventory integrity, vendor compliance, and process improvement while supporting service levels for downstream warehouse, branch, and customer operations. Key Responsibilities • Lead all inbound logistics activities, including dock scheduling, unloading, verification, staging, and system receipt of material, • Ensure all inbound freight is received accurately against purchase orders, transfer documents, and packing slips, • Coordinate closely with purchasing, transportation, and branch operations to prioritize receipts and resolve discrepancies, • Serve as a key point of contact for inbound carriers, vendors, and internal transportation teams, • Enforce vendor compliance standards related to packaging, pallet quality, labeling, and delivery requirements, • Partner with purchasing to identify recurring vendor issues and drive corrective actions, • Develop, implement, and monitor receiving procedures, KPIs, and continuous improvement initiatives., • Lead, train, and mentor logistics and receiving team members to maintain high performance and accountability., • Collaborate with warehouse, procurement, and customer service teams to resolve receiving issues., • Ensure compliance with OSHA, and company safety standards., • Manage relationships with third-party carriers and logistics partners., • Maintain accurate receiving records, reports, and documentation.Requirements: Qualifications • Bachelor’s degree in Supply Chain, Logistics, or related field preferred; equivalent experience accepted., • Minimum 5 years’ experience in logistics, distribution, or warehouse operations, with at least 2 years in a supervisory/management role., • Strong knowledge of inbound freight, receiving process and inventory management., • Proven ability to lead teams, drive performance, and implement process improvements., • Strong comfortability with technology and computers, • Familiarity with WMS/ERP systems (Epicor experience a plus)., • Excellent organizational, problem-solving, and communication skills., • Comprehensive benefits package including medical, dental, and vision coverage., • 401(k) with company match., • Paid time off, holidays, and flexibility.
